This is one of those tasty, quick and easy recipes for one of THOSE days. Heck, it is tasty, quick and easy for any day! You can make 10 of them as easily as 2. As a total bonus, these look like giant chicken nuggets and my incredibly picky 3-year old gobbles them up. You can call this “semi-homemade”, “almost home-made”, “I touched it therefore I cooked it”, or, as I do, a “cheater recipe”.
Preheat your oven to 400 degrees. While oven is pre-heating, get a pot of water boiling for your pasta.
Bake your chicken patties for 15 minutes. While your chicken is cooking, salt your pasta water and get your noodles cooking. While those 2 things are going, warm up your marinara sauce.
When chicken is done, turn on your broiler. Top each piece of chicken with a spoonful of sauce, spread to cover the entire top, then add shredded mozzarella cheese (enough to cover) and a teaspoon of grated Parmesan cheese. Place under the broiler to get the top melted and slightly browned. Keep a close eye on it so it doesn’t burn.
When pasta is done, drain off the water and add butter and olive oil to coat the pasta. Add garlic bread sprinkles and the remaining Parmesan cheese. Toss together to get all noodles coated. Add a couple of grinds of pepper to finish off.
Serve the chicken with pasta and top it with the extra marinara sauce. Round out the meal with some crusty bread and a salad. Enjoy!
